摘要:
Java中的JUnit单元测试 Java原生并没有提供单元测试的方法,一般的简单测试使用main方法进行测试,但是如果对于复杂的测试,则需要使用第三方框架来实现,例如JUnit框架 官网:https://junit.org/junit5/ JUnit5 的组成:JUnit 5 = JUnit Pla 阅读全文
posted @ 2024-01-05 15:53
GradyYoung
阅读(57)
评论(0)
推荐(0)
摘要:
异常的体系结构 java.lang.Throwable java.lang.Error:一般不编写针对性的代码进行处理,发生后,会直接导致JVM不可处理。 java.lang.Exception:可以进行异常的处理 编译时异常(checked受检异常) IOException FileNotFoun 阅读全文
posted @ 2024-01-05 15:53
GradyYoung
阅读(31)
评论(0)
推荐(0)
摘要:
interface接口 接口,实际上可以看做是一种规范 说明 接口使用interface来定义:public interface MyInterface{} Java中,接口和类是并列的两个结构 如何定义接口:定义接口中的成员 JDK7及以前:只能定义全局常量和抽象方法 全局常量:默认是public 阅读全文
posted @ 2024-01-05 15:52
GradyYoung
阅读(29)
评论(0)
推荐(0)
摘要:
关键字:static(静态) 作用范围 可以用来修饰的结构:主要用来修饰类的内部结构 属性、方法、代码块、内部类 static修饰属性 静态变量(或类变量) 静态属性 vs 非静态属性 属性,是否使用static修饰,又分为:静态属性 vs 非静态属性(实例变量) 实例变量:我们创建了类的多个对象, 阅读全文
posted @ 2024-01-05 15:51
GradyYoung
阅读(23)
评论(0)
推荐(0)
摘要:
面向对象内容的三条主线 1.Java类及类的成员:属性、方法、构造器;代码块、内部类 2.面向对象的三大特征:封装性、继承性、多态性、(抽象性) 3.其它关键字:this、super、static、final、abstract、interface、package、import等 面向对象的思想概述 阅读全文
posted @ 2024-01-05 15:51
GradyYoung
阅读(65)
评论(0)
推荐(0)
摘要:
冒泡排序 思想: 1、一个无序的数组,n个元素,一共需要排序n-1轮 2、在每一轮中,从数组第0位开始,比较相邻两个元素,如果与需求逆序,就交换这两个元素,在每一轮中,可以将当前最大(最小)的元素交换到最后, 3、直到执行完n-1轮,没有需要比较的元素为止。 代码实现: public static 阅读全文
posted @ 2024-01-05 15:46
GradyYoung
阅读(30)
评论(0)
推荐(0)
摘要:
数组的概述 数组的特点:数组是有序排列的。 1、数组属于引用数据类型的变量。数组的元素既可以是基本数据类型也可以是引用数据类型。 2、创建数组对象会在内存中开辟一整块连续的空间,而数组名中引用的是这块连续空间的首地址。 3、数组的长度一旦确定,就不能修改。 数组的分类 按照维度:一维数组、二维数组、 阅读全文
posted @ 2024-01-05 15:46
GradyYoung
阅读(31)
评论(0)
推荐(0)
摘要:
程序流程控制 顺序结构 分支结构 分支语句1: if-else结构 if-else使用说明 1、条件表达式必须是布尔表达式(关系表达式或逻辑表达式)、布尔变量 2、语句块只有一条执行语句时,一对{}可以省略,但建议保留 3、if-else语句结构,根据需要可以嵌套使用 4、当if-else结构是“多 阅读全文
posted @ 2024-01-05 15:45
GradyYoung
阅读(27)
评论(0)
推荐(0)
摘要:
关键字与保留字 关键字 定义:被Java语言赋予了特殊含义,用做专门用途的字符串(单词) 特点:关键字中所有字母都为小写 官方地址:https://docs.oracle.com/javase/tutorial/java/nutsandbolts/_keywords.html 保留字 Java保留字 阅读全文
posted @ 2024-01-05 15:42
GradyYoung
阅读(68)
评论(0)
推荐(0)

浙公网安备 33010602011771号